The Bellavista Franciacorta DOCG Grande Cuvée Alma Brut Magnum represents one of the most refined and elegant expressions of Italian traditional method sparkling wine. Originating from the prestigious Franciacorta area in Lombardy, this sparkling wine is produced with selected Chardonnay, Pinot Nero, and Pinot Bianco grapes, which lend balance and complexity to the blend.

The Grande Cuvée Alma Brut is distinguished by its winemaking method, which follows rigorous quality standards. Fermentation partially takes place in small oak barrels, a detail that enhances the aromatic profile of the wine with subtle notes of vanilla and sweet spices. This is followed by a long maturation on the yeast that lasts at least 36 months, giving the Franciacorta a creamy texture and extremely fine bubbles.

Visually, the color is a bright straw yellow with golden reflections, while the nose opens with scents of fresh fruit like peach and citrus, enriched by nuances of bread crust and almond due to the evolution on the yeast.

On the palate, the Franciacorta Grande Cuvée Alma Brut is elegant and harmonious, with a perfect balance between lively acidity and structured body. The finish is lasting and clean, with a return of the fruity and yeasty notes that invite another sip.

Ideally served at a temperature of 6-8°C, this sparkling wine is perfect as an aperitif, but also pairs well with light appetizers, fish dishes, or white meats. The Magnum format is ideal for celebrations, ensuring that every toast is a moment of pure shared pleasure.

Winery history
Founded in 1977 by Vittorio Moretti; remained a family-owned estate (Moretti family) focused on the hillside vineyards of Franciacorta.
Production philosophy
Approach focused on terroir and single vineyards (crus), artisanal quality, precision in vineyard and cellar work, and valorizaton of distinct cru expressions.
Terroir and vineyards
Located in Franciacorta (province of Brescia) on Collina Bellavista; the Convento Santissima Annunciata wine comes from the vineyard at the convent on Monte Orfano (Curtefranca DOC, Chardonnay).
